What is a Polytechnic Course?

Polytechnic courses are diploma programs designed to promote technical careers in disciplines such as Mechanical Engineering, Civil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science Engineering, Electronics Engineering, and Automobile Engineering. Most diploma courses last for 3 years, and candidates can enroll in a diploma course after passing Class 10 (Matriculation).  Apply Now

After completing a diploma, candidates can:

  1. Get a direct lateral entry to the 2nd year of B.Tech/B.E.
  2. Enter technical and industrial careers.  Apply Now

Polytechnic Entrance Exams 2026 (State-wise List)  Apply Now

Given below are the most popular Polytechnic entrance exams in India for 2026:

State/Region Exam Name Conducting Authority
Uttar Pradesh JEECUP 2026 Joint Entrance Examination Council, UP
Delhi CET Delhi 2026 Department of Training and Technical Education
Bihar DCECE 2026 Bihar Combined Entrance Competitive Examination Board
Haryana DET Haryana 2026 Haryana State Technical Education Society (HSTES)
Andhra Pradesh AP POLYCET 2026 State Board of Technical Education and Training (SBTET), AP
Telangana TS POLYCET 2026 SBTET, Telangana
Maharashtra MH Polytechnic (DTE) 2026 Directorate of Technical Education, Maharashtra
Tamil Nadu TN Polytechnic Admission Based on Merit (No Entrance Exam)
West Bengal JEXPO 2026 West Bengal State Council of Technical Education (WBSCTE)
Kerala Kerala Polytechnic 2026 Department of Technical Education, Kerala  Apply Now

Eligibility Requirements for Polytechnic Admission 2026

To be eligible for a polytechnic course, students must fulfill the following eligibility criteria:  Apply Now

Criteria Details
Educational Qualification Should have completed Class 10th (Matriculation) from a recognized board
Minimum Percentage 35% to 50% Aggregate (depends on state and category)
Mandatory Subject Mathematics and Science are compulsory
Age Limit Minimum 15 years (No upper age limit in many states)
Domicile Certificate Some state exams require a domicile certificate for local students  Apply Now

Polytechnic Entrance Exam 2026: Syllabus

Most polytechnic entrance exams are based on the Class 10 syllabus concerning the following subjects:

Subject Topics Covered
Mathematics Algebra, Geometry, Trigonometry, Mensuration, Statistics
Physics Light, Motion, Work & Energy, Electricity, Heat
Chemistry Atomic Structure, Acids & Bases, Chemical Reactions, Metals & Non-Metals
English & General Awareness Basic Grammar, Vocabulary, Current Affairs (in some exams)  Apply Now

Polytechnic Admission Processes 2026: Procedure for the System

  1. Registration & Application Form

    • Go to the official site of the state Polytechnic exam.

    • Fill in the application with personal, educational, contact information.

    • Upload your photo and your signature.

    • Make application payment online.  Apply Now

  2. Download the Admit Card

    • After registration is complete, download your admit card for the entrance exam.  Apply Now

  3. Appear for Entrance Exam

    • Attend the exam as per your schedule.

    • Most exams are offline (OMR-based).  Apply Now

  4. Result Declaration

    • Check the official site for your score or Rank Card.  Apply Now

  5. Counselling Process

    • Candidates who qualify will either go for online or offline counselling.

    • Select your Polytechnic colleges and diploma branches.

  6. Seat Allotment & Admission

    • Seats will be allotted on merit/rank of the student.

    • Students will be asked to payment of admission fees and will be required to verify documents to secure admission.

Documents Required For Polytechnic Admission 2026

  • Mark Sheet & Certificate for Class 10th

  • Domicile Certificate, if applicable

  • Category Certificate – SC/ST/OBC/EWS

  • Photographs – Passport Size

  • Admit Card & Rank Card for Entrance Exam

  • Transfer & Certificate of Character  Apply Now

Career Prospects after Polytechnic

After a diploma, students can:  Apply Now

  • B. Tech/B. E. Courses can be pursued through lateral entry (2nd year admission).

  • Employment opportunities in PSUs, Railways, Defence, Private Industries, etc.

  • Open a technical or manufacturing business on their own.
